The Hezekiah Socks are a free top down ankle sock knitting pattern with a faux cable ribbed cuff, classic heel flap, and smooth stockinette foot. The textured cuff adds a pretty detail right where the sock shows above your shoes, while the rest of the sock stays simple, comfortable, and easy to wear.

This pattern is worked with fingering weight sock yarn and 2.25 mm needles. I used an old label-free skein from my stash that I think was On the Round Signature Sock (but I’m not 100% sure), but KnitPicks sock yarn would be a great choice for this project.

Instructions are included for baby through large adult sizes, making these a fun option for gifts, family knitting, or using up special sock yarn from your stash.
